Belinda Bencic reveals she feared that she might have a tough time adjusting to the present tempo of tennis however these considerations are already a factor of the previous.
When the 27-year-old kicked off her post-pregnancy comeback in late October, she was enjoying her first match since 2023 September.
Whereas the nine-time WTA champion was sidelined, she was watching tennis on TV and seeing the sport grew to become even sooner.
However it wasn’t something that Bencic did not handle to shortly determine.
After ending as runner-up on the WTA 125 match in Angers in December, the previous world No. 4 is 10-3 to begin 2025 and has made her first WTA semifinal as a mom after beating 2023 Wimbledon champion Marketa Vondrousova 7-5 6-3 in Abu Dhabi.

“I was really worried that the speed of the ball and the speed of how the girls are serving now, and returning and everything, would be maybe a bit too much, or a little bit too early for me,” the present world No. 157 stated in her on-court interview.
“But I’m also someone that plays fast, and I’m happy to see it’s not such a big difference. The most I saw is that I have to work physically very hard.”
In January, Bencic reached the Adelaide Worldwide round-of-16 as a qualifier and she or he additionally made the second week on the Australian Open earlier than shedding to Coco Gauff in a decent three-set round-of-16 battle.
Now, she is within the midst of an excellent Abu Dhabi run and two wins away from touchdown her first title as a mom.
For a spot within the Abu Dhabi ultimate, the Swiss will play in opposition to both Elena Rybakina or Ons Jabeur.
Earlier than her being pregnant, Bencic gained Abu Dhabi in her debut in 2023.
